City Guide
Calhoun County, Arkansas, United States
Overview
Calhoun County, set in south-central Arkansas, is characterized by its peaceful rural communities, rich history, and natural beauty. It attracts visitors looking for quiet escapes, outdoor adventures, and authentic Southern hospitality.
Best Time to Visit
March-May and September-November for mild weather and lively natural scenery.
Local Tips
Cell service can be patchy in rural areas; bring cash as some businesses may not accept cards. Always check local hours as most places close early.
Cultural Etiquette
Tipping is expected (15-20%). Dress is casual, but respectful attire is appreciated in public spaces. Locals are friendly, but formal manners are valued.
Safety Warnings
Watch for wildlife on rural roads, and avoid isolated forested areas after dark due to limited lighting. No major scams, but always lock your vehicle.
Hidden Gems
Explore Moro Bay State Park for kayaking and wildlife, visit local antique shops in Hampton, and discover historic cemeteries and nature trails near Harrell.
